Item 1.01 |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ement. |
On October 13, 2021, Petros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(the “Company”) entered into a securities purchase agreement (the “Purchase Agreement”) with certain accredited and institutional investors (the “Purchasers”). Pursuant to the Purchase Agreement, the Company agreed to sell in a registered direct offering (the “Registered Direct Offering”) 3,323,616 shares (the “Shares”) of the Company’s common stock, $0.0001 par value per share (the “Common Stock”), to the Purchasers at an offering price of $1.715 per share and associated Investor Warrant (as defined herein). Pursuant to the Purchase Agreement, in a concurrent private placement (together with the Registered Direct Offering, the “Offerings”), the Company is also selling to the Purchasers unregistered warrants (the “Investor Warrants”) to purchase up to an aggregate of 3,323,616 shares of Common Stock, representing 100% of the shares of Common Stock that may be purchased in the Registered Direct Offering (the “Warrant Shares”). The Investor Warrants are exercisable at an exercise price of $1.715 per share, are exercisable immediately upon issuance and have a term of exercise equal to five years from the date of issuance.
The Company expects to receive net proceeds from the sale of the Shares, after deducting fees and other estimated offering expenses payable by the Company, of approximately $5.4 million. The Company intends to use the net proceeds for expansion of its men’s health platform and for working capital and general corporate purposes
The Offerings are expected to close on October 18, 2021, subject to satisfaction of customary closing conditions.
Katalyst Securities LLC (“Katalyst”) served as a financial advisor to the company pursuant to an advisory consulting agreement (the “Katalyst Agreement”) entered into by the Company and Katalyst on October 13, 2021. Pursuant to the Katalyst Agreement, the Company will pay Katalyst an advisory fee and legal expenses totaling $235,000 for its services as a financial advisor in connection with this offering. Additionally, the Company has agreed to issue to Katalyst’s representatives or designees warrants to purchase up to an aggregate of 130,000 shares of Common Stock (the “Katalyst Warrants”) with the same terms as the Investor Warrants.
None of the Investor Warrants, the Katalyst Warrants, the Warrant Shares or the shares of Common Stock issuable upon the exercise of the Katalyst Warrants (the “Katalyst Warrant Shares”) are registered under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”). The Investor Warrants, Warrant Shares, Katalyst Warrants and Katalyst Warrant Shares will be issued in reliance on the exemptions from registration provided by Section 4(a)(2) under the Securities Act and Regulation D promulgated thereunder, for transactions not involving a public offering.
The sale of the Shares will be made pursuant to the Company’s effective Registration Statement on Form S-3 (Registration No. 333-252573), including a prospectus contained therein dated February 4, 2021, as supplemented by a prospectus supplement, dated October 13, 2021, relating to the Registered Direct Offering.
The Purchase Agreement contains customary representations, warranties, and covenants of the Company and also provides for customary indemnification by the Company against certain liabilities of the Purchasers.
